Baiyin Aluminium power station (白银铝矿自备电厂) is a cancelled power station in Baiyin, Gansu, China.

Background on Project

According to Platts, Shaanxi Youser Group is currently planning to build a two-unit coal-fired power plant with a total planned capacity of 250 MW in Gansu Province.[1]

However, there appear to be no other public sources of information regarding these proposed units, and they may have been cancelled.
